Garry, One slight correction:
If it is VLAN to port mapping that should be available from the dot1qPortVlanTable MIB branch which is part of the dot1qVlan MIB branch. The only special considerations that I'm aware of is in pre 6.x code, you need to setup SNMP Users/Communities with the appropriate router context so that you can access the router related MIBs. You'll need to do this if you want to gather ARP (ipNetToMediaTable) data from a DFE routing module running pre 6.x code. For example: set snmp access groupRTR.1 security-model v1 context router1 exact read All set snmp access groupRTR.2 security-model v1 context router2 exact read All set snmp community Myrouter.1 context router1 set snmp community Myrouter.2 context router2 set snmp group groupRTR.1 user Myrouter.1 security-model v1 set snmp group groupRTR.2 user Myrouter.2 security-model v1 In the example, context router1 equates to a router module in slot 1, while context router2 equates to a router module in slot 2. What information are you trying to glean from the MIB? If it is MAC to port mapping that will be in the dot1dTp and/or dot1qTp MIB branches. The dot1dTp branch is not VLAN/multiple Forwarding Database (FDb) aware, while the dot1qTp branch does include FDb information. If it is VLAN to port mapping that should be available from the dot1qVlan MIB branch. If it is VLAN ID to name mapping that should be available in the dot1qVlanStaticTable MIB branch.
